Firstly, can you give us an idea of the type of work your team has done recently?  

Over the past year, we have advised senior management and the different areas of our organisation on how to achieve our strategic objectives to mitigate potential legal and regulatory risks. Currently, leading the legal area of a fintech in our country is a challenge because it is a new sector with regulations still in the process of development, which represents a limitation for our clients due to the limited knowledge of these types of entities. Likewise, another limitation faced by FinTech is the constantly changing global context, which directly impacts organisations, from technological innovation, like metaverse or artificial intelligence, to regulatory changes. Undoubtedly, working hand in hand with our organisation makes it easier to stay aligned and keep the future in mind, to define strategies for the organisation, in order to boost the fintech sector at a national and regional level. As chief legal officer, we have designed, developed, and led the legal strategy alongside the business strategies to promote and protect the interests of the company, mitigate the risk, as well as direct, coordinate and control all legal matters ensuring compliance with current regulations and contractual obligations. As part of our PI Planning for 2023, our company has decided to develop various innovative products for our sector, which have required an analysis of the different areas to evaluate the different aspects, and the presentation of these analyses to the Central Bank of the Dominican Republic, which has always been willing to promote the Fintech sector in our country.
 

How do you keep up to date with changes in Dominican laws and regulations relevant to your organisation’s industry?
We keep up to date through research and continuous academic training, interaction with our colleagues, as well as through the Dominican Association of Fintech Companies (ADOFINTECH) and its Regulatory Working Group, which allows us to learn about the legal and regulatory initiatives that impact fintech at the national level.
 

What is a cause, business related or otherwise, that you care about, and why? 

Today, cyber and information security is a major factor to consider in achieving strategic objectives, with so many cyber-attacks and the ability of cyber criminals to reinvent themselves, it should be of concern to everyone and even more so to our sector as it is purely technology based. There is no doubt that “hackers” are always one step ahead in discovering vulnerabilities, and for these reasons, we must have robust controls and strategies in place to mitigate risks. It is also key that we keep employees aware of these risks as they are the first line of defence in these situations.
